MATTER OF COMMITMENT OF M.W.

No. 2021AP6.

974 N.W.2d 733 (2022)

2022 WI 40

In the MATTER OF the Mental COMMITMENT OF M.W.: Sheboygan County, Petitioner-Respondent, v. M.W., Respondent-Appellant-Petitioner.

Supreme Court of Wisconsin.

Opinion Filed: June 10, 2022.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

For the respondent-appellant-petitioner there were briefs filed by Christopher B. Logel and Pinix Law, LLC, Milwaukee. There was an oral argument by Christopher B. Logel .

For the petitioner-respondent there was a brief filed by Kyle C. Lepak , assistant corporation counsel. There was an oral argument by Kyle C. Lepak , assistant corporation counsel.

An amicus curiae brief was filed by Colleen D. Ball , assistant state public defender and Kelli S. Thompson , state public defender for the Office of the Wisconsin State Public Defender.

ANN WALSH BRADLEY, J., delivered the majority opinion of the court, in which DALLET, HAGEDORN, and KAROFSKY, JJ., joined. HAGEDORN, J., filed a concurring opinion. ZIEGLER, C.J., filed a dissenting opinion, in which ROGGENSACK and REBECCA GRASSL BRADLEY, JJ., joined.
